(a) In 1834, a Customs Union or Zollverein was formed at the initiative
of Prussia. It was joined by the most of the German States.
(b) The aim of Zollverein was to bind the Germans economically
into a nation. The Union abolished the tariff barriers and reduced the number
of currencies from over thirty to only two.
It helped to awaken and raise national sentiment through a
fusion of individual and provincial interests. The German people realised that
a free economic system was the only means to engender national feeling.
